Monitoring Sugar Intake. How To Eat Less Sugar.Men should consume no more than 9 teaspoons (36 grams or 150 calories) of added sugar per day. For women, the number is lower: 6 teaspoons (25 grams or 100 calories) per day. Consider that one 12-ounce can of soda contains 8 teaspoons (32 grams) of added sugar! Learn about the different types of sugar. Advertisement ­There are ...A gram of sugar equates to about a quarter of a flat teaspoon (0.24 teaspoons) and a gram of salt is about 0.17 teaspoons. The reason for this is that salt is denser than sugar. When carrying out a conversion between grams and teaspoons, it is important to remember that the gram is a unit of weight and the teaspoon is a unit of volume.
